For wheelchair users and people with mobility difficulties this often isn't easy. Navigating sand and the salt air from the sea can be difficult in a standard wheelchair. You might have already seen Wirral's beach wheelchairs in action, or had a go. These specialist chairs help everyone to access Wirral's coastline in West Kirby and New Brighton. The council has six beach wheelchairs that that you can hire for FREE.

Where can I hire a chair?

Beach wheelchairs are available at:

  • Wirral Water Sport Centre, West Kirby. You can book a chair by visiting the centre in person or calling 0151 929 7707.

  • The Floral Pavilion, New Brighton. You can book a chair in person at the box office counter, by calling 0151 666 0000 or online at Beach Wheelchair Rental - Floral Pavilion.
